MANNING v. A. A. B. CORPORATION

23879, 23882.

223 Ga. 111 (1967)

153 S.E.2d 561

MANNING et al. v. A. A. B. CORPORATION; and vice versa.

Supreme Court of Georgia.

Decided February 9, 1967.

Rehearing Denied February 23, 1967.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

George P. Dillard, Herbert O. Edwards, Robert E. Mozley, for appellants.

Arnall, Golden & Gregory, James L. Adams, E. H. Levitas, for appellee.


GRICE, Justice.

Rulings in a suit to require the issuance of a conditional use permit for construction of a shopping center resulted in this appeal and cross appeal. The suit was filed in the Superior Court of DeKalb County by A. A. B. Corporation against Brince Manning, Chairman, and others, as members of the board of commissioners of roads and revenues of that county, and also against the county.
